💎一站式轻松地调用各大LLM模型接口,支持GPT4、智谱、星火、月之暗面及文生图 广告
仅支持php7.2版本并安装php的fileinfo扩展,mysql5.5以上版本,需要安装redis; !!!**注意:php7.2不可以安装ionCube 扩展,和SCRM系统冲突;** 1、Php7.2安装并安装fileinfo扩展: ![](https://img.kancloud.cn/25/67/2567b038fa6ee02be70b6042b9bc62c0_1913x620.png) ![](https://img.kancloud.cn/3b/a0/3ba0145543bef5ae1952d1710dd36e1a_1877x591.png) 2、Mysql数据库安装: ![](https://img.kancloud.cn/3f/8b/3f8bc6529daf37ab7c0def76862671f9_1895x660.png) 3、Redis安装: ![](https://img.kancloud.cn/96/7d/967d1de03f00f25e8d6237238fba6f61_1876x616.png) 4、PHP版本 ![](https://img.kancloud.cn/2d/89/2d895fa5dfe235d71cbb3303fdad71f0_1892x777.png) 5、swoole_loader安装和配置: A(1)需要下载swoole_loader72.so(linux下大多数是非线程安全版本) 非线程安全版本下载地址:https://www.swoole-cloud.com/static/loader2.0.0/swoole_loader72.so 线程安全版本下载地址:https://www.swoole-cloud.com/static/loader1.9.0/swoole_loader72_zts.so 将下载的Swoole Loader扩展文件,上传到php7.2的安装目录中(具体目录视实际php安装目录为准)如:/www/server/php/72/lib/php/extensions/no-debug-non-zts- ![](https://img.kancloud.cn/a8/d3/a8d3ed708219a2326f67fb38689ee80d_1899x563.png) 修改php.ini配置 编辑PHP配置文件php.ini(具体目录视实际php目录为准),如:/www/server/php/72/etc/php.ini, 在文件最底部加上如下语句: extension=swoole_loader72.so swoole_license_files=/www/wwwroot/站点目录/addons/worldidc_scrm/scrm/swoole-compiler.license(具体目录视项目安装目录为准) ![](https://img.kancloud.cn/ef/93/ef93438d707528e1a09ecbb3c8a2d771_1853x759.png) B.如果之前购买过我们全端云或者社区团购的,swoole_loader配置时,在原有记录后面,加逗号,再跟scrm的记录 如下:swoole_license_files=/www/wwwroot/站点目录/addons/worldidc_sqtg/power/swoole-compiler.license,/www/wwwroot/站点目录/addons/worldidc_cloud/core/public/swoole-compiler.license,/www/wwwroot/站点目录/addons/worldidc_scrm/scrm/swoole-compiler.license 6、注释php函数,编辑PHP配置文件php.ini(具体目录视实际php目录为准),如:/www/server/php/72/etc/php.ini,搜索函数关键词disable_functions ,找到这个函数关键词后,在其前面加上英文状态下的分号即 ; ![](https://img.kancloud.cn/97/a1/97a1216529d528eeec29aad670d8ffbe_1895x705.png) 注意环境默认的php命令行版本切换为php7.2,这里以安装宝塔为例: ![](https://img.kancloud.cn/b3/4f/b34f84008371171d6a012d67ec7c0aad_1444x589.png) 7、配置完,重启一下 ![](https://img.kancloud.cn/6a/48/6a4850ba6870572022ada6ce61817cc9_1498x602.png)